App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Niagara County (Frank Caruso, J.), entered April 17, 2007 in a declaratory judgment action. The order denied plaintiffs motion for summary judgment seeking a declaration that plaintiff has no duty to defend or indemnify defendant Scott C. Mayer, Jr. in the underlying personal injury action.

CHELUS, HERDZIK, SPEYER MONTE, P.C., BUFFALO (CHRISTOPHER R. POOLE OF COUNSEL), FOR PLAINTIFF-APPELLANT.

FEUERSTEIN SMITH, LLP, BUFFALO (MARK E. GUGLIELMI OF COUNSEL), FOR DEFENDANTS-RESPONDENTS.

Before: Hurlbutt, J.P., Smith, Green, Pine and Gorski, JJ.


It is hereby ordered that said appeal is unanimously dismissed without costs.

Same memorandum as in GEICO Indem. v Roth ( 56 AD3d 1244).
